The banking wearable market is on an upward trajectory, with an expected leap in value from $10.62 billion in 2024 to an impressive $40.8 billion by 2035, marking a compound annual growth rate of 13.12%. This rapid growth underscores a shift in how consumers view and utilize technology in managing their finances. The banking wearable market growth forecast indicates a strong trend toward integrating financial services within wearable technology, opening new avenues for consumer engagement.

Major companies driving growth in the sector include Garmin Ltd. (US), Huawei Technologies Co Ltd (CN), and Lynx Global Digital Finance (US). These firms are harnessing their technological expertise to create innovative banking solutions embedded in wearables. Their strategies involve partnerships with financial institutions to enhance functionality and improve user experiences. Recent advancements in their products are indicative of the industry's competitive dynamics, which are rapidly evolving.

The increased adoption of mobile payment solutions and the demand for multifunctional devices are significant contributors to the anticipated growth. Additionally, the shift towards financial inclusion is a key driver, pushing companies to develop solutions that cater to underserved populations. However, challenges such as data security and regulatory compliance can impede growth if not adequately addressed. Companies must navigate these complexities to ensure consumer confidence and promote widespread adoption of banking wearables.

North America remains the largest market, bolstered by a high level of consumer adoption and advanced technological infrastructure. Conversely, the Asia-Pacific region is emerging as the fastest-growing market, driven by increased smartphone penetration and a rising interest in digital payment solutions. Countries like India and China exemplify this trend, as consumers increasingly embrace wearables for both health and financial management.
